Ordinals
beta
Address bc1qrt7yzuf62y479jml8kp3f2k2ajptmx3myvfs92
sat balance
1975497
outputs
a8f729a7299d624979d94116f323965e78a6c452182602605dbfc7819f70bc4b:118
9c395a0e5485de079ca15f843bb50d40085c1952280473b0c17635ee0aa9b056:66